cis rescue of a mutated reverse transcriptase gene of human hepatitis B virus by creation of an internal ATG.
Journal of virology - 1 Mar 1990
Roychoudhury S, Shih C
Abstract excerpt
Using mutational analysis, we have investigated the translation strategy of the reverse transcriptase gene (pol) of human hepatitis B virus. It has been proposed that this pol gene product is synthesized as a core-pol fusion protein from a polycistronic mRNA template via ribosomal frameshifting, a mechanism often seen in retroelements.
